云計算下的存儲管理:如何解決大數據處理的瓶頸?
隨著數據量的爆炸性增長,大數據處理已經成為了許多企業迫切需要解決的問題。而在這個大數據時代,云計算無疑是一種非常優秀的解決方案,它不僅能夠提供大量的計算資源,還能夠為我們提供高效可靠的存儲服務。本文將著重探討云計算下的存儲管理,以及如何解決大數據處理的瓶頸。
一、云計算下的存儲管理
在云計算的架構中,存儲服務是一個非常重要的組成部分。通常情況下,存儲服務可以分為三類:對象存儲、塊存儲和文件存儲。
1. 對象存儲
對象存儲是一種非常流行的云存儲方式,它主要用于存儲大文件和對象。在對象存儲中,每個對象都有一個唯一的標識符,可以通過這個標識符來訪問和查詢對象。對象存儲通常具有高擴展性、高可用性和高可靠性的優點。
2. 塊存儲
塊存儲是一種云存儲方式,它主要用于存儲虛擬機的硬盤鏡像、數據庫和應用程序數據等。塊存儲通常具有快速隨機訪問的特點,適合存儲需要頻繁讀寫的數據。
3. 文件存儲
文件存儲是一種云存儲方式,它主要用于存儲大量的文件,比如視頻、音頻、圖片等。文件存儲通常具有高可用性和高可靠性的特點,可以為用戶提供可靠的文件共享和協作服務。
二、解決大數據處理的瓶頸
在大數據處理中,數據存儲是一個非常重要的環節。如果數據存儲不夠高效和可靠,就會導致整個大數據處理過程的瓶頸。為了解決大數據處理的瓶頸,我們需要從以下幾個方面入手。
1. 數據分區
在大數據處理中,數據分區是一個非常重要的技術。通過將數據分為多個分區,可以提高大數據處理的效率。分區的數量應該根據數據的大小、處理效率和數據結構來確定。
2. 數據壓縮
數據壓縮是一種提高數據存儲和傳輸效率的常見方式。通過對數據進行壓縮,可以有效地減少數據的存儲空間和傳輸時間。在大數據處理中,數據壓縮是非常有必要的。
3. 數據備份
在大數據處理中,數據備份是一個非常重要的環節。通過定期備份數據,可以有效地避免數據丟失的風險。同時,備份數據還可以提高大數據處理的可靠性和可用性。
4. 數據加密
在大數據處理中,數據加密是非常重要的。通過對數據進行加密,可以有效地保護數據的安全性和隱私性。在數據傳輸和存儲中,數據加密是非常有必要的。
5. 數據去重
在大數據處理中,數據去重是一種非常重要的技術。通過去除重復的數據,可以有效地減少數據的存儲空間和傳輸時間。在大數據處理中,數據去重是非常有必要的。
總結
云計算下的存儲管理是一個非常復雜和龐大的系統,需要涉及到多個方面的知識和技術。在大數據處理中,云計算提供了高效可靠的存儲服務,通過數據分區、數據壓縮、數據備份、數據加密和數據去重等技術,可以解決大數據處理的瓶頸,提高大數據處理的效率和可靠性。
以上就是IT培訓機構千鋒教育提供的相關內容,如果您有web前端培訓,鴻蒙開發培訓,python培訓,linux培訓,java培訓,UI設計培訓等需求,歡迎隨時聯系千鋒教育。